Repentance or Destruction #1686

Repentance or Destruction Do you think these were worse sinners, Than all others who suffered thus? Hear the words of Jesus, our Redeemer, A message profound for each of us. Our spiritual identity is not in deeds, Nor in what others perceive or say, Not in possessions or fleeting needs, But in God's love, forever to stay. Beloved daughters, beloved sons, In the eyes of the Holy One, We are cherished, every single one, In the grace of the Father and the Son. Repentance calls, a guiding light, Turning hearts to paths of right, Or destruction looms, a shadowy plight, Choose the way that leads to life. The fig tree waits, its fate unknown, Will it bear fruit or stand alone? In repentance, let seeds be sown, For in God's love, we are His own. Jesus speaks with wisdom clear, Repentance leads to hope, not fear, In every heart, let it appear, For God's kingdom, always near. We are not what we do, nor what we own, But in God's love, forever known, Beloved daughters, beloved sons, In His embrace, we are home. -Steven G. Lee (June 12, 2024)
